Restore All Users Licenses
Hi All,
I am going to explain about how to restore users licenses.
This is my experience in client place.
———*********———–
Some times we will lost some user licenses, means it will show us different number of licenses in available and in assignment tab it will show us different numbers. this will mostly happens when the client having 2 or more databases in one server.
Cause:
If we delete any user mistakenly ,but that user having license in another database.
Solution:
- Logout all clients.
- C:\Program Files (x86)\SAP\SAP Business One ServerTools\License
- In the above folder we will find “B1Upf.xml” remove this file from that folder and save it in another place.(this is the file created by SAP when you are allocating the user licenses.)
- stop and start license manager
- open you sap business one with manager or super user credentials.
- you can see all your licenses. just allocate to the users.
